This week we're celebrating PRHS CTE Student of the Week, Sara Solis!
Sara is a standout senior in the CTE Business Pathway, recognized by her teachers for her leadership, initiative, and academic excellence. She successfully runs her own business while balancing a full course load—demonstrating entrepreneurship and exceptional time management.
As the PRHS Student Store Manager, Sara oversees daily operations, and supports her peers with clear communication and accountability. In Business Communication and Business Practicum, she consistently applies classroom learning to real-world situations and represents the pathway with professionalism and confidence.
Congratulations, Sara! We’re proud of the example you set for fellow Bearcats and the future you’re building through CTE.

PRJUSD families are invited to join the community in honoring the life and legacy of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. at the MLK Day of Celebration & Service on Monday, January 19, 2026. The morning begins with a community celebration at the Downtown City Park from 9:00–10:00 a.m., featuring guest speakers and musical performances centered on Dr. King’s message of unity, hope, and service.
Families are also encouraged to participate in hands-on service projects from 10:00–11:30 AM, with opportunities suitable for all ages. Click the images below to learn more and sign up.

Parents of 4- and 5-year-olds—this night is for you!
If your child will be starting Transitional Kindergarten (TK) or Kindergarten in the 2026–27 school year, we invite you to attend our TK & Kindergarten Parent Information Night:
- January 20, 2026, 5:30 PM
- Paso Robles High School Performing Arts Center
This meeting is designed to help families understand what school will look like for their child and how to make confident, informed decisions during the enrollment process.
We look forward to welcoming our newest learners—and their families—to Paso Robles schools!
|
Enrollment packets will be available beginning January 21, 2026 at pasoschools.org and in the District Office, 800 Niblick Rd. Enrollment is open February 2 - February 20.
